LaBella acquires Charlotte-based architecture firm

LaBella Associates has expanded again, strengthening the firm’s architecture and design division and adding to its presence in the Mid-Atlantic Region with the acquisition of Odell Associates Inc.

Founded in 1940, Odell has a multi-faceted architecture practice with studios in Charlotte and Ashville, N.C., and Richmond, Va.

Odell’s portfolio includes projects in education, corporate, healthcare, residential and sports facilities. Recent Charlotte-area projects include Truist Field, Spectrum Center, The Link at Bojangles Coliseum and Ovens Auditorium, Sugar Creek Station Development, Noda Trailside Community, Queens Park and Center South Mixed Use Development.

“We are proud that a firm of Odell’s reputation and longevity has chosen LaBella as its next chapter,” LaBella President Jeff Roloson said in a news release. “We are excited to add their deep expertise in architecture, interior design, and planning to our team and look forward to working together for the mutual benefit of our employees, clients, and communities.”

Said Odell CEO Brad Bartholomew: “In joining LaBella, Odell clients will experience many new benefits, including greater geographic reach, a deeper team and talent base, as well as services beyond what we were able to previously offer.”
